Topics Covered
- 1. Network Fundamentals: Learners will study the basics of networking, including protocols, topologies, and common network devices. They will gain foundational knowledge to understand how data is transmitted and managed in a network.
- 2. Performance Metrics and Analysis: This module covers key performance metrics, tools for measuring network performance, and techniques for analyzing network data to identify bottlenecks and inefficiencies.
- 3. Traffic Analysis and Management: Learners will explore methods for analyzing network traffic and implementing traffic management strategies to optimize performance and ensure efficient data flow.
- 4. Network Architecture Design: In this module, learners will learn to design network architectures that optimize performance while considering scalability, redundancy, and security.
- 5. Advanced Protocols and Services: This module delves into advanced protocols and services that enhance network performance, including QoS, VLANs, and network virtualization techniques.
- 6. Network Monitoring and Troubleshooting: Learners will study methods for monitoring network performance, detecting issues, and troubleshooting to resolve problems quickly and efficiently.
- 7. Security Optimization Techniques: This module focuses on security measures that can be implemented to optimize network performance while maintaining a secure environment, covering topics like encryption, firewalls, and security protocols.
- 8. Cloud Network Performance Optimization: Learners will learn how to optimize network performance in cloud environments, including public, private, and hybrid clouds, and the unique challenges of cloud networking.
- 9. Performance Optimization Case Studies: This module involves real-world case studies where learners apply their knowledge to optimize network performance in various scenarios, enhancing their problem-solving skills.
- 10. Emerging Technologies and Future Trends: The final module explores emerging technologies and future trends in network performance optimization, preparing learners for the evolving landscape of networking and communication technologies.
